EconLit

DescriptionAbstract and indexing database covering all fields of economics, including capital markets, country studies, econometrics, economic forecasting, environmental economics, government regulations, labor economics, monetary theory, urban economics and much more. It indexes journal articles, books, dissertations, and working papers.
SubjectsEconomics
Coverage1969 - present
PublisherAmerican Economic Association
VendorEBSCO Publishing
InterfaceEBSCOhost
Print EquivalentJournal of Economic Literature (JEL)
